(AP Photo/Antonio Calanni) What cars do Americans like most—and least? 24/7 Wall St. takes a look at scores from the 2017 American Customer Satisfaction Index for cars to answer that question. The five car brands that ranked the highest, on a scale from 1 to 100: Lexus, 86 Toyota, 86 Subaru, 85 GMC, 84 Mercedes-Benz, 84 And the six that ranked the lowest: Fiat, 75 Dodge, 75 Mitsubishi, 78 Chrysler, 79 Ford, 79 Volkswagen, 79 Click for the complete list of 25 brands.
